Shamrock Rovers: A Legacy of Irish Football Excellence

Introduction
Shamrock Rovers Football Club, based in Tallaght, Dublin, is a symbol of pride in Irish football and the most successful club in the Republic of Ireland. Founded in 1901, the club boasts a rich history and has become a cornerstone of the domestic game. As the 2023 season progresses, the team’s performance and influence in both national and European stages highlight their significance in Irish sports.
